TYPES OF SCREED

Standard Screeds - Frequently used in residential projects where the combination of cement and sand is good for regular floor traffic usage. The ratios involved are 5 parts sand to 1 part cement. Once laid this 5:1 ratio dries at a rate of one millimetre each day.

Industrial and Heavy Duty Screed - Where levels of traffic are high or heavy loading on the floor is required, heavy duty screeds allow for maximum durability and strength.

Fibre Reinforced Screed - Used mostly with under floor heating and is the preferred option in such projects. The increased flex and strength provided by the fibres within the screed mix help protect the resulting floor from shrinkage and cracking due to heat. At roughly 1mm per day, it has a similar curing rate to standard floor screed.

Polymer Screeds - An extremely high strength solution where a reduced thickness is required. Polymer screeds are made by many screed manufacturers and because of their diverse chemical compositions have specific curing times for each product.

Advanced Drying and Fast Drying Screeds - If you need to use the area as soon as possible a fast drying screed might be a good choice. Most of the fast drying screeds are fibre reinforced and are appropriate for a wide variety of projects where the swifter drying rate of 3-7mm/day is an advantage.

Self-Levelling or Liquid Screeds - Used to provide the highest quality of finish, especially in SR1 levels of screeding, by a latex and cement formula. Largely used to finalise a poor substrate level or damaged floor to enable the laying of a new flooring surface, such as tiles over it. These can be as little as one millimetre thick, and because of the latex polymers, will still provide high strength.

SCREEDING PREPARATION AND INSTALLATION

Screeding companies will have to carefully prepare the area before any other work so as to ensure a high quality and hard wearing screed flooring. It is crucial that any contaminants such as paint, grease, oil or loose debris is eradicated from the base before pouring any screed, because these can affect the adhesion process that a quality screed demands.

If cleansing products have been used it's crucial to remove any traces of soap etc, and allow the surface to dry naturally. It's essential to fix any cracks in the floor surface to stop them being visible and "travelling" upwards into your newly screeded floor. A decent Ibstock screeding specialist will address these problems during the on-site survey and make certain that all preparations are finished before pressing on with the next steps in the screeding process.

Before any screeding can be laid a damp proof membrane (DPM) must be installed to shield the final flooring and screed from dampness. The damp proof membrane is made from thick polythene sheeting and various layers may be used to serve as a moisture barrier for the screed.

If the area is susceptible to radon then one additional barrier is essential to stop the gas from entering from the ground. An air-tight membrane may be enough in areas with low radon emissions, however in more severe cases there might need to be a more complex extraction system to remove any harmful radon gases.

The final stage of surface preparation is the painting or spraying of a primer or sealer. Primers help with the bonding process and are special applications matched to the kind of screed being applied. Due to their specialist nature, only experienced screeders in Ibstock should be entrusted with using them safely and correctly and through the use of bespoke equipment for this task.

Before the screeding can be poured, any underfloor heating will now be laid out. Insulation panels will be arranged and the heating pipes and cables will be securely attached to prevent any movement whilst the screed is being poured. Warmth is spread evenly across the floor in a skillfully fitted under floor heating system, and coupled with it being an efficient choice of heating, it's a good choice for many Ibstock home renovation projects.

The screed can now be mixed and prepared on site and applied to the floor base. Your screeding company will have given you advice on which screed type is appropriate for your requirements, according to your proposed use of the room. For advanced and quick drying screeds there will be at least a twenty four hour delay before it can be walked over, and a further 3 days minimum before any flooring material can be fitted. If you are using heavy duty or standard screeds the setting time is increased and the manufacturer's guidelines must be adhered to so as to get the best possible finish to your floor.

You can evaluate the SR level of the finished screeding once it is hard enough for walking on. Through the use of a 2 mtr straight-edge the floor surface is checked for any deviations, dips and ridges in the surface of the screed.

  • SR1 - SR1 is the best standard and permits just 3mm of deviation from the straight-edge.
  • SR2 - SR2 is for standard floors in commercial and industrial projects and can deviate from the straight-edge by up to five millimetres.
  • SR3 - SR3 is basic utility standard where a perfect quality finish is not required. This classification allows for a maximium deviation depth of 10 millimetres.

If you need load bearing checks, a structural engineer is required to carry out the tests. This test will ascertain the strength of the screed and the suitability for its proposed use. An assessment called the drop hammer test will be conducted on various areas of the screed and the outcomes noted. The specialist measurement and testing tools mean that this can only be carried out by a qualified structural engineer obeying the BS8204 guidelines. Screed Reinforcement

Improving the strength and durability of concrete screeds can be achieved by using screed reinforcement. Screeds are created by applying flat and thin layers of concrete to a base layer, resulting in a level surface. While commonly used in building projects for flooring, they can also be utilised as a finishing layer for ceilings and walls.

Floor Screed Reinforcement

In order to prevent cracking and improve strength, the screed mixture is enriched with reinforcement materials such as wire, polypropylene fibres or steel mesh during installation. The reinforcement of the surface evens out the distribution of load and weight while also increasing its resistance to impact, thermal changes and abrasion.

Proper installation of the reinforcement is crucial to make sure that it is uniformly distributed throughout the screed and does not become displaced over time. The use of screed reinforcement is essential for ensuring that screeds maintain their structural integrity and quality, providing a long-lasting and reliable surface for a range of applications.

Screed Floor Removal

To strip away existing screed layers from floor surfaces, screed floor removal is used in renovation and construction. This is an essential process. The refurbishment or upgrading of a floor is facilitated by this practice, which prepares the surface for new flooring or other improvements.

This complex work is best performed by expert contractors who've got expertise in screed floor removal. The safe and efficient elimination of the old screeding sets the stage for a fresh start for your floor, which is ensured by their experience. The value of this fresh start is manifold, including changes in design, repairs and upgrades.

Removing floor screed is a challenging process that requires the use of specialist equipment and techniques, tailored to the particular needs of the job. It requires careful consideration of the type and thickness of the existing screed, as well as the surface it is installed on. Removal that is effective with minimal disruption to the underlying structure is achieved through careful attention to detail.

One of the primary benefits of floor screed removal is the opportunity it provides to address any underlying issues that might have developed over the years. When the old layer of screed is uneven, damaged, or compromised, removing it allows for a thorough assessment of the underlayer. This assessment enables flooring contractors to ensure that the substrate is structurally sound and ready for the installation of new flooring materials.
